1. SOFTER SKIN
Bathing in chlorinated water can cause dry skin. Soap scum from hard water can also cause irritated, dry skin. You’ll have softer skin when you reduce chlorine and remove hardness minerals from your water.

2. SILKIER HAIR
When hard water meets soap, it forms a soap scum that is difficult to rinse off. This causes hair to look dull and dingy. When you shower with soft water, the soap washes away, leaving hair silky.

💧 Hard water contains high levels of minerals like calcium and magnesium.
💧 It can stem from natural mineral deposits or chemicals added during industrial processes.
💧 Drinking hard water isn't associated with serious health problems, but it can cause dry skin and hair.
💧 Frequent hair washing with hard water may result in an itchy scalp.
💧 Minerals in hard water can alter the skin's pH balance, weakening its barrier against bacteria, impacting those with eczema.
💧 Solutions include installing a water-softening system at home or using dermatologist-recommended moisturizers and hair products to counter hard water effects.

Impact of Hard Water on Skin:

💧 Hard water often leads to skin irritation, evident in conditions like eczema due to excessive mineral presence.
💧 Using a bathroom water softener can mitigate these issues by removing calcium and magnesium from the water, making it softer.

Benefits of Soft Water for Skin:

💧 Soft water assists in washing away soap scum efficiently and allows easier rinsing of soap, enhancing product effectiveness.
💧 It reduces the need for excessive soap usage, expensive lotions, or body washes to maintain healthy skin.

Hard Water's Role in Hair Loss:

💧 Hard water, with minerals like magnesium and calcium, can lead to hair breakage, dryness, thinning, and dandruff.
💧 Using a water softener can treat hard water problems, preventing hair loss and improving water quality.

El Paso's allure is undeniable, but behind the scenes, its water quality tells an intriguing tale. Delving into the depths of this city's water system reveals a prevalent characteristic—it's among the hardest in the country.

What defines water hardness? Essentially, it hinges on the levels of calcium and magnesium present. Low concentrations render water as 'soft,' while higher levels classify it as 'hard.' El Paso's water falls decidedly into the hard water category.

In fact, it's no secret that El Paso boasts some of the most rigorously mineral-rich water nationwide—a familiar reality for most households here. Coping with this characteristic often involves a common solution: the introduction of sodium ions to soften the water, making it more manageable for everyday use.

To gauge water hardness, we refer to grains per gallon (gpg). Each grain represents 64.8 mg of calcium carbonate per U.S. gallon of water. Notably, Texas exhibits an average water hardness exceeding 200 PPM, securing its position as the state with the sixth-highest water hardness in the United States.

Understanding the intricacies of water hardness is crucial, especially for El Pasoans navigating daily life. It impacts everything from household chores to the efficiency of appliances. Being aware of this characteristic allows for informed decisions regarding water treatment and management strategies.

While El Paso's water might be renowned for its hardness, knowledge empowers residents to combat its effects and ensure a smoother, more manageable water experience.
